We have exciting opportunities for Electrotechnical Self-employed Assessors covering various locations across the UK. You will undertake periodic assessments across all customers registered under various electrotechnical schemes to assess their work, resources and ensure they follow the rules and technical requirements relating to scheme membership. You will be expected to work independently.
